Mlisions are also in- ers to give espe-ental welfare of, the publicationin THE Month Upon request, a consulting agent is furnished tostudy the peculiar needs of employes in a given plant,to advise the best way of introducing such methodsof Welfare work as may be deemed essential and todirect their installation. When desired, a permanentagent or Welfare manager to administer the workis recommended. A central bureau is maintained to furnish informa-tion relative to the success or failure of experimentsin Welfare work, the causes of either, and withreference to the latest efforts of employers in thisdirection. Some of the subjects covered are: Sani-tary Workrooms; Washrooms and Baths; HospitalService; Luncheon Rooms; Recreation; Educational. ISAAC N. SELIGMAN,Banker. Devices; Housing of Labor; Pensions and InsuranceAssociations. Conferences and Educational Work. We have held two conferences this year, their greatvalue lying in the fact that those who participatedin the discussions were practical workers and employers promoting Welfare work. The first conference gave a general view of Welfarework, and the report, which contained illustrationsof practical efforts, has not only proven a great reve-lation, but has stimulated many to undertake simi-lar work. An interesting illustration of the valueof this report came from one employer who requestedeighty copies to distribute among his foremen, whohad been inclined to knock all his efforts alongthis line, the employer having found that those whohad read his copy had radically changed their views. Our second conference dealt with specific subjects,such as Insurance Associations, Banks for Employes,and the Labor Department; and this plan will becontinued. In addition, plans have
